問題タブ [undocumented-behavior]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
313 参照

javascript - IE:入力要素に対して文書化されていない「キャッシュ」属性が定義されていますか?

IE(6/7/8)で、私を狂わせる奇妙な振る舞いに困惑しました。次のマークアップが与えられます:

cache属性がに設定されていることに注意してくださいyescache="cache"ただし、IEは、DOMをレンダリングするときに、なんとかして属性値をに変更することができます。

それで、私が気付いていない文書化されていない機能はありますか?私は今約1時間グーグルで検索しましたが、これに関する情報は見つかりませんでした(MSDNでも)。


カスタム属性の追加は非標準に準拠しており、ブール属性はとして注記する必要があることを認識していますattribute="attribute"。それでも、チームに参加するずっと前に紹介されたので、これらに対処する必要があります。これらのカスタム属性は、JavaScriptと組み合わせて使用​​され、フォーム処理へのよりユーザーフレンドリーなアプローチを提供します(Firefox / Safari / Opera / Chromeで非常にうまく機能します)。

これらのカスタム属性をHTML5で導入されるx-data属性に単純に変換できることは知っていますが、それには数時間の余分な作業が必要になります-ため息をつきます。

願わくば、私は自分自身を明確にしました。前もって感謝します。

0 投票する
3 に答える
142 参照

python - 実行中のイテレータのドメインを削除しても安全です(文書化された動作?)

Pythonで実行中のイテレータのドメインスペースを削除しても安全かどうか(文書化された動作?)を知りたいと思いました。

コードを考えてみましょう:

「sampleSpace」は、私が「イテレータのドメイン空間」と呼んでいるものです(より適切な単語/フレーズがある場合は、lemme know)。

私がやっていることは、イテレータ'dx'が実行されている間に値を削除することです。

これが私がコードに期待することです:

..そしてこれが私が得るものです:

ご覧のとおり、私が期待しているのは私が得たものです。これは、このようなシナリオで他の言語から得た動作は逆です。

したがって、Pythonで「反復中にスペースを変更するとイテレータが無効になる」などのルールがあるかどうかを尋ねたいと思います。

Pythonでこのようなことをするのは安全ですか(文書化された動作?)?

0 投票する
0 に答える
3139 参照

sql-server - SQL Server の文書化されていないストアド プロシージャと関数

オンライン ブックには記載されていない、高度な機能を備えたストアド プロシージャが SQL Server に多数あることがわかりました。私はグーグルからそれらを見つけました。他の人がいる場合は、それらを私と共有してください。

ドキュメント化されていない SQL Server のストアド プロシージャ

sp_MSforeachtable を使用して、データベース内のすべてのテーブルをループ処理できます。この便利なストアド プロシージャの一般的な使用法を次に示します。

注: DBCC DBREINDEX は、SQL 2005 で廃止されました。Microsoft は、「この機能は、Microsoft SQL Server の将来のバージョンでは削除される予定です。新しい開発作業でこの機能を使用しないようにし、現在この機能を使用しているアプリケーションを変更することを計画してください。ALTER を使用してください。代わりに INDEX を使用してください。」

みんながあなたの知識を 1 か所で共有するので、多くの開発者がここからバニフィットを獲得します。

0 投票する
4 に答える
102102 参照

iphone - Facebook iPhoneアプリでサポートされているすべてのカスタムURLスキームは何ですか?

ノート

これらのURLは利用できない可能性があります。
Facebookは何度も更新されており、これらのいずれも公式にはサポートしていません。

/ノート

iPhoneのFacebookアプリについてどのような情報が利用できるかを確認しようとしています。これまでのところ、限られた情報を含むサイトをいくつか見つけました。Facebookプロフィールの公開コマンドを理解できました(残念ながら、投稿後もウィンドウは開いたままになります。そのため、Facebookに公開する人は、投稿を1回押してから、キャンセルする必要があります。 )。

私の質問は、Facebookアプリに送信できるコマンドに関する情報は他にありますか?

http://wiki.akosma.com/IPhone_URL_Schemesから入手できた以下の情報

  • fb://profile–Facebookアプリを開いてユーザーのプロファイルを表示します。
  • fb://friends–Facebookアプリを開いて友達リストを表示します。
  • fb://notifications– Facebookアプリを開いて通知リストを表示します(注:このURLにはバグがあるようです。通知ページが開きます。ただし、Facebookアプリの他の場所に移動することはできません)
  • fb://feed–Facebookアプリを開いてニュースフィードを表示します。
  • fb://events–Facebookアプリを開いて[イベント]ページに移動します。
  • fb://requests–Facebookアプリを開いてリクエストリストを表示します。
  • fb://notes–Facebookアプリを開いてメモページに移動します。
  • fb://albums–Facebookアプリを開いてフォトアルバムリストを表示します。

これらのコマンドは、対応するウィンドウのみを開きます。私が見つけた最初の便利なコマンドは

  • fb://publish/profile/#ID#?text=#BODY#

これは、FacebookのグラフAPIと、他のアプリケーションで見つけた他の情報を組み合わせたものです。それから少し突いて希望します。

#ID#投稿するプロファイルのIDに置き換えてから、投稿するテキストに置き換える#BODY#と、Facebookアプリにテキストが事前に入力されたウィンドウが表示されます。

またme、サインインしたユーザーのプロファイルに投稿するためのIDとして使用することもできます。

誰かがこれ以上知っているなら、私はそれとインターフェースをとろうとしていて、できるだけ多くの情報が欲しいです。

0 投票する
1 に答える
137 参照

web-services - YQL Open Data Tables は、その XML スキームがサポートしていると思われる複数の URL フィールドを利用できますか?

YQL用に独自のOpen Data Tablesを作成する実験を重ねるうちに、ドキュメントにギャップがある可能性があることがわかりました。私は実践的な学習者であり、使用するすべてのものを理解したいので、これらのギャップを調べて、すべてがどのように機能するかを学ぼうとします.

<urls>Open Data Tables の XML 形式には、通常は 1 つの<url>要素だけを含む「配列」があることに気付きましたが、 <url>. 一般的な ODT XML ファイルの冒頭は次のとおりです。

しかし、複数を含めることができるかどうかをドキュメントで見つけることができないようです。実行する例は見つかりませんが、複数を追加しようとするとすべてが機能し、エラーはスローされませんが<url>、最初の要素を超えて要素にアクセスする方法も見つかりません。

url/urlsフィールドが XML 配列であることに用途はありますか? ここで複数を利用する方法はありurlますか?それとも、本当の理由のないフォーマットの癖ですか?

0 投票する
1 に答える
97 参照

php - PHPのmysql()関数とは何ですか?

PHPで奇妙なエラーに遭遇しました:

3つの異なる設定を試してみましたが、この名前で関数を宣言するたびに、引数が存在するかどうかにかかわらず、エラーが発生します。

それでも、関数インデックスでそのような名前の関数を見つけることができません。実際に存在していれば、ここにあったと思います。Webを検索してみましたが、検索クエリがあいまいなため、これに関する情報を見つけるのが困難です。

単にmysql()脇に呼ばれる関数を持つことの有用性、この関数とは何ですか、そしてなぜそれは文書化されていないのですか?


私が除外した可能性:

  • それがクラスコンストラクタである可能性があること(そのようなクラスはありません)
  • モジュールの名前が競合の原因であること(mssqlなどの他のモジュールでは機能しません)
0 投票する
0 に答える
880 参照

ios - 文書化されていない iOS API を使用して iPhone フォト ライブラリから画像を削除しますか?

エンタープライズ配布を使用するが構成ユーティリティを使用しないクライアント用の iOS デバイス用のアプリを作成しているため、文書化されていない API の使用を制限する Apple を経由する必要はありません。iOS デバイスのスクリーンショット機能を無効にする必要があります。しかし、使用するAPIまたはメソッドがどこにも見つからないため、おそらくアセットライブラリの文書化されていないバージョンでスクリーンショットを撮ったら、iPhoneフォトライブラリから最新の画像を削除するという考えに移行しています.

構成ユーティリティを使用して簡単に行うことができましたが、アプリだけでなくデバイス全体のスクリーンショット取得機能が無効になるため、クライアントはこれに同意しません。

レビューのためにアップルストアに行く必要がないのなら、それを行う方法があるに違いないことは理解しています. どなたか経験のある方教えてください?? 私は数日間それに固執していますが、インターネット上で何かを見つけることができませんか?

0 投票する
1 に答える
109 参照

.net - .NET Framework の文書化されていない例外

GetFiles繰り返しになりますが、メソッドの文書化されていない動作を理解するのに苦労していますSystem.IO.Directory(これには気が狂いそうです)。いくつかの定期的なテストを実行しているときに、驚いたことに、このメソッドの呼び出しが type の例外をスローしていることがわかりました。これは、 MSDN の についてのページNotSupportedExceptionには記載されていませんが、他の例外があるリストにあります。GetFiles

たとえば、C# での呼び出しは次のとおりです。

をスローしNotSupportedExceptionます。私の最初の印象は、ドキュメンテーション ページに情報が欠けているということでしたが、もう一度考えてみるとよくわかりません。つまり、.NET Framework クラスを使用するときに注意する必要があるすべての例外は、よく知られており、文書化されていると常に想定してきました。たとえば、FileNotFoundException文字列を結合するときに a のハンドラーを配置することはありません。この例外がそこで発生するとは思わないからです。

私の仮定は間違っていますか?少なくとも特定の例外が のような場所から飛び出す可能性があると予想する必要がありOutOfMemoryExceptionますか 私が読む必要がある声明はありますか?

0 投票する
1 に答える
319 参照

matlab - Matlab エディターのカスタム クラス データ ツールチップ

Matlab エディターを使用しているときに変数にカーソルを合わせると表示されるデータ ツールチップをオーバーライドする方法を知っている人はいますか? 比較的単純なカスタム クラスがあり、その内容をツール ヒントに簡単に表示できますが、Matlab はそれが 1x1 CustomClass であると主張しています。オブジェクトの内容をうまく表示します。現在、変数名に短いカーソルを合わせるのではなく、コマンドウィンドウに変数の名前を入力する必要があります。たとえば、デバッグの場合です。些細なことですが、面白いと思います^^

私は、データのツールチップで文書化されていないリードを使用して少し掘り下げようとしました。たとえば、http : //undocumentedmatlab.com/blog/accessing-the-matlab-editor/ uicontrol-ツールチップ/

しかし、私は最終的な答えを持っていません。誰かアイデアがありますか?